I. OBJECTIVES
A. Content Standard The learner demonstrates understanding of guidelines and principles in exercise
program design to achieve fitness
B. Performance Standard The learner designs a physical activity program for the family/school peers to achieve
fitness
C. Learning Competency/ Objectives The learners…
 undertake physical activity and physical fitness assessments (PE8PF-Ia-h-23)
 set goal based on assessment results (PE8PF-Ia-24)
II. CONTENT
Training Guidelines, FITT Principles (Body Mass Index)

C. Presenting examples/Instances of the Pop or Bluff:
new lesson The teacher will distribute Pop or Bluff sign in the class and ask the class about following
statements related to physical fitness Raise Pop if the statement is congruent to fitness
training and Raise Bluff if the statement is not an activity for fitness.
 Planking for 3 minutes.
 Eating at least 5 times a day
 Brisk walking for 15 minutes a day.
 Baby sitting
 Washing clothes
 Working for 12 straight hours
 Playing computer for 3 hours a day
 Scrubbing the floor every weekend for 15 minutes.
 Eating while watching the television
 Attending zumba at least 3x a week.
